On the afternoon of October 26, the 7th session of “English Corner” of the School of Foreign Studies in 2025 was successfully held. The event, themed “Story Chain: Build a Tale Together,” was organized by the School’s English Talent Base and attracted many English enthusiasts in lively and engaging atmosphere.
At the beginning of the event, the host, Cui Xiaoxi, introduced the event procedures and the specific rules for the story-chaining activity. Participants were divided into two groups to develop two different stories. Under the guidance of Mr. Andrew, students actively shared their ideas and contributed to the story chain, with the plots unfolding creatively and interactively.

After each group successfully completed the story-chaining session, participants engaged in lively discussions to elect a “summarizer” for their team. The chosen students quickly stepped into their roles, using vivid and expressive language and great enthusiasm to recap and present the collaboratively created stories.

Finally, after lively discussions and selections within each group, the best “speaker” from every team stood out amid warm applause and cheers. Mr. Andrew awarded carefully prepared certificates to the students, recognizing their outstanding performance in communication skills, teamwork, and creative contributions during the event.
